1969: Jacqueline Page Sutliff served in Uganda in Ft. Portal beginning in 1969
Returned Peace Corps Volunteer Jacqueline Page Sutliff can be contacted at jsutliffausinternetdcom
Country of Service: Uganda
Cities you served in: Ft. Portal
Arrival Year: 1969
Departure Year: 1971
Work Description:
Taught biology and mathematics at St. Leo's College in Ft. Portal, East Africa.
Bring us up to date on your life after the peace corps:
Returned to US - was certified as a Medical Technologist and worked in California. Was in Hong Kong 1975- 1978 working as a professional artist and instructor at Hong Kong Univerisity. Lived in Thailand from 1978 through 1982, again working as an artist, taught at Bangkok International School and was the Art Director for Sawaddi Magazine 1978 through 1982. Returned to US and have worked in medical marketing along with getting an MBA. Currently consulting, teaching at University of Phoenix and continuing my art career.
Any thoughts you have now looking back on peace corps days?:
It was incredible. And not always incredibly nice. There is no way to understand the world outside of the United States unless you live in a country that is so close to the earth and subsistance levels. Without this understanding all solutions for any problems in Africa are pipe dreams.
